A teleplay is a script written specifically for television, containing dialogue, stage directions, and other elements necessary for the production of a television show or movie.

Key Features

  • Scriptwriting for television
  • Contains dialogue, stage directions, and other production elements
  • Intended for television shows or movies

Pros

  • Allows writers to explore storytelling within the constraints of television production
  • Can reach a wide audience through television broadcasts or streaming platforms

Cons

  • May require adaptation for different formats or production constraints
  • Competition in the industry can make it challenging to break into the field
